WebDAV & SXS

Hello,
we are trying to put documents in Tamino through WebDAV; the doctype have subnode of type SxsFunc which refers to SXS Mapping Function.
Pasting the XML Doc in WebDav I got HTTTP Error 500 with below messages on Tomcat Window .
Have you any Ideaon this subject ?
Obviously inserting XML from X-Plorer we have no problem and SXS works as expected.
Regards
Lorenzo Alegnani

WARN [Thread-4] - Service com.softwareag.xtools.xdav.store.XContentStore@426b16
access error : com.softwareag.tamino.db.api.accessor.TDefineException: NestedEx
ception:Tamino access failure (INOXDE7915: (mp-valid-doctype-name.1) The doctype
name needs to be unique within a collection, )
Cause: NestedException:Tamino access failure (INOXDE7915: (mp-valid-doctype-name
.1) The doctype name needs to be unique within a collection, )
INFO [Thread-4] - Delisting service com.softwareag.xtools.xdav.store.XContentSt
ore@426b16 from active transaction with failure
com.softwareag.xtools.xdav.common.XDatastoreException: com.softwareag.tamino.db.
api.accessor.TDefineException: NestedException:Tamino access failure (INOXDE7915
: (mp-valid-doctype-name.1) The doctype name needs to be unique within a collect
ion, )
Cause: NestedException:Tamino access failure (INOXDE7915: (mp-valid-doctype-name
.1) The doctype name needs to be unique within a collection, )
at com.softwareag.xtools.xdav.datastore.XDbSession.createContent(Unknown
Source)
at com.softwareag.xtools.xdav.common.XContentHandler.create(Unknown Sour
ce)
at com.softwareag.xtools.xdav.store.XContentStore.createRevisionContent(
Unknown Source)
at org.apache.slide.store.AbstractSt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.store.StandardSt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.content.ContentImpl.create(Unknown Source)
at org.apache.slide.webdav.method.PutMethod.executeRequest(Unknown Sourc
e)
at org.apache.slide.webdav.method.AbstractWebdavMethod.run(Unknown Sourc
e)
at org.apache.slide.webdav.WebdavServlet.service(Unknown Source)
at com.softwareag.xtools.xdav.servlet.XWebdavServlet.service(Unknown Sou
rce)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:247)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:193)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perV
alve.java:260)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ContextValve.invoke(StandardContextV
alve.java:191)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:
2350)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.j
ava:180)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atche
rValve.java:170)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.j
ava:171)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ineVal
ve.java:174)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:22
3)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java
:405)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.proce
ssConnection(Http11Protocol.java:380)
at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java
:508)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adP
ool.java:533)
at java.lang.Thread.run(Thread.java:479)
Nested Exception (com.softwareag.tamino.db.api.common.TAccessFailureException) s
tacktrace:

Tamino access failure (INOXDE7915: (mp-valid-doctype-name.1) The doctype name ne
eds to be unique within a collection, )
at com.softwareag.tamino.db.api.accessor.TAccessFailureVerifier.newAcces
sFailureException(Unknown Source)
at com.softwareag.tamino.db.api.accessor.TAccessFailureVerifier.verify(U
nknown Source)
at com.softwareag.tamino.db.api.accessor.TAccessFailureVerifier.verifyDe
fineResponse(Unknown Source)
at com.softwareag.tamino.db.api.accessor.TAbstractSchemaDefinitionAccess
or.define(Unknown Source)
at com.softwareag.xtools.xdav.datastore.XUtilDbSession.doCreateSchema(Un
known Source)
at com.softwareag.xtools.xdav.datastore.XUtilDbSession.createContentSche
ma(Unknown Source)
at com.softwareag.xtools.xdav.datastore.XDbHandler.schemaExists(Unknown
Source)
at com.softwareag.xtools.xdav.datastore.XDbSession.createContent(Unknown
Source)
at com.softwareag.xtools.xdav.common.XContentHandler.create(Unknown Sour
ce)
at com.softwareag.xtools.xdav.store.XContentStore.createRevisionContent(
Unknown Source)
at org.apache.slide.store.AbstractSt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.store.StandardSt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.content.ContentImpl.create(Unknown Source)
at org.apache.slide.webdav.method.PutMethod.executeRequest(Unknown Sourc
e)
at org.apache.slide.webdav.method.AbstractWebdavMethod.run(Unknown Sourc
e)
at org.apache.slide.webdav.WebdavServlet.service(Unknown Source)
at com.softwareag.xtools.xdav.servlet.XWebdavServlet.service(Unknown Sou
rce)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:247)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:193)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perV
alve.java:260)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ContextValve.invoke(StandardContextV
alve.java:191)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:
2350)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.j
ava:180)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atche
rValve.java:170)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.j
ava:171)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ineVal
ve.java:174)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:22
3)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java
:405)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.proce
ssConnection(Http11Protocol.java:380)
at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java
:508)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adP
ool.java:533)
at java.lang.Thread.run(Thread.java:479)
org.apache.slide.common.ServiceAccessException: Service com.softwareag.xtools.xd
av.store.XContentStore@426b16 access error : com.softwareag.tamino.db.api.access
or.TDefineException: NestedException:Tamino access failure (INOXDE7915: (mp-vali
d-doctype-name.1) The doctype name needs to be unique within a collection, )
Cause: NestedException:Tamino access failure (INOXDE7915: (mp-valid-doctype-name
.1) The doctype name needs to be unique within a collection, )
at com.softwareag.xtools.xdav.store.XContentStore.createRevisionContent(
Unknown Source)
at org.apache.slide.store.AbstractSt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.store.StandardStore.createRevisionContent(Unknown So
urce)
at org.apache.slide.content.ContentImpl.create(Unknown Source)
at org.apache.slide.webdav.method.PutMethod.executeRequest(Unknown Sourc
e)
at org.apache.slide.webdav.method.AbstractWebdavMethod.run(Unknown Sourc
e)
at org.apache.slide.webdav.WebdavServlet.service(Unknown Source)
at com.softwareag.xtools.xdav.servlet.XWebdavServlet.service(Unknown Sou
rce)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(Appl
icationFilterChain.java:247)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ationF
ilterChain.java:193)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perV
alve.java:260)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ContextValve.invoke(StandardContextV
alve.java:191)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:
2350)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.j
ava:180)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atche
rValve.java:170)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.j
ava:171)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:641)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ineVal
ve.java:174)
at org.apache.catalina.core.StandardPipeline$StandardPipelineValveContex
t.invokeNext(StandardPipeline.java:643)
at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.jav
a:480)
at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)

at org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:22
3)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java
:405)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.proce
ssConnection(Http11Protocol.java:380)
at org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java
:508)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adP
ool.java:533)
at java.lang.Thread.run(Thread.java:479)
WARN [Thread-4] - Rollback Transaction 9 xid Thread-4-1039705290205-9- in threa
d Thread-4
INFO [Thread-4] - PUT = 500 Internal Server Error (time: 541 ms) URI = /SXS/SXS
BSample1.xml

Please have a look at the thread http://tamino.forums.softwareag.com/viewtopic.php?p=1875 . This topic was posted twice.

Best regards,

Juergen